Washing Precautions
Follow these guidelines when washing:
●
Do not use high-pressure washers:
u
High-pressure water cleaners can damage
moving parts and electrical parts,
rendering them inoperable.
Water in the air intake can be drawn into
u
the throttle body and/or enter the air
cleaner.
●
Do not direct water at the muffler:
u
Water in the muffler can prevent starting
and causes rust in the muffler.
●
Dry the brakes:
u
Water adversely affects braking
effectiveness. After washing, apply the
brakes intermittently at low speed to help
dry them.
●
Do not direct water under the seat:
u
Water in the under seat compartment can
damage your documents and other
belongings.

●
Do not direct water at the air cleaner:
u
Water in the air cleaner can prevent the
engine from starting.
●
Do not direct water near the headlight:
u
Any condensation inside the headlight
should dissipate after a few minutes of
running the engine.
●
Do not use waxes containing compounds at
the mat painted surface:
u
Using plenty of water, clean the mat
painted surface with a soft cloth or
sponge. Dry with a soft, clean cloth.
u
Use neutral detergent to clean mat
painted surface.
Aluminium Components
Aluminium will corrode from contact with dirt,
mud, or road salt. Clean aluminium parts regularly
and follow these guidelines to avoid scratches:
●
Do not use stiff brushes, steel wool, or
cleaners containing abrasives.
●
Avoid riding over or scraping against curbs.
